The Material That Slows Down Move-Outs And Rehabs
Most crews find that the first truckload is only part of the story. After the obvious furniture and trash come out, there is usually more in closets, garages, sheds, and utility areas.
Move-out cleanouts tend to be about resetting the property quickly. The faster the rooms are empty, the sooner the next trade can work and the sooner the listing can go live.
Evictions are different because they often involve abandoned belongings, mixed ownership questions, and a need for careful documentation. That is one reason property teams look for junk removal Austin TX rental property turnover support instead of trying to patch together a labor-only solution.
Rehabs add another layer. Contractors may need the site cleared of damaged cabinets, old carpet, broken doors, trim, appliances, and construction scraps. What Property Owners And Managers Should Expect On Site
The first step is usually a walk-through. A good crew will confirm what stays, what goes, and whether anything needs to be set aside for records, re-use, or pickup by the owner.
From there, removal happens in stages. Larger items come out first so the team can open up pathways. After that, smaller debris, bagged trash, and odd leftover items are cleared.
